It is a bad moon?
what is the meaning ?
Sometimes, country people in the United States will refer to "a bad moon," meaning that people are aggressive and angry, and that there will be trouble in their area. It is an outdated expression, however, and was never very commonly used.
I should note that the origin of the expression is a popular folk belief (for which no reliable evidence has ever been produced) that the full moon causes people to act more outrageously.
